Ingredients

  • 1 family size box brownie mix (or your favorite recipe), prepared but not baked
  • 1 cup Reese's Pieces Pastel Eggs
  • 10 small Reese's Peanut Butter Eggs (the kind from the bag, not the kind in the 6 pack box)

Preparation

Step 1

Preheat oven according to the recipe for your brownie mix. Line a 9x13 baking dish with parchment paper or foil.
Pour just enough of the prepared brownie batter into the pan to cover the bottom in a thin layer.
Stir the Reese's Pieces Pastel Eggs into the remaining brownie batter.
Place the Reese's Eggs in the pan with the brownie batter, spreading them out so that each brownie will get a chunk of the egg.
Pour the remaining brownie batter over the Reese's Eggs and bake according to the recipe instructions.
Remove from oven and let cool before cutting.
